Mayor outlines customer-service training initiative as committee approves mayor's budget
Summary
The committee approved the mayor's office budget and heard that the mayor's staff has held listening sessions with frontline city employees to identify customer-service improvements, including possible de-escalation training in partnership with HR and the Appleton Police Department.
The committee voted unanimously to approve the mayor's office budget after the mayor described ongoing work to gather frontline employee feedback and identify training and process improvements intended to improve customer service and retention.
